AI-driven nature apps employ a combination of machine learning, image recognition, and vast datasets to deliver real-time insights. When a user points their smartphone camera at a bird, the app analyzes the image, cross-referencing it against an extensive library of bird species. This process, known as image classification, allows the app to identify the bird and present relevant information, such as its habitat, behavior, and diet. Additionally, many apps use geolocation features to track sightings and connect users with local birdwatching communities, enriching the overall experience.

The underlying technology of these apps is rooted in artificial intelligence and data science. At its core, machine learning allows the app to improve its accuracy over time. As more users interact with the app, it collects data on bird sightings and user feedback, which helps refine its algorithms. Furthermore, the integration of deep learning techniques enhances image recognition capabilities, enabling the app to distinguish between similar-looking species. This continual learning process not only benefits individual users but also contributes to broader conservation efforts by gathering valuable data on bird populations and their habitats.
